Steering not centered after coding
I just did some coding with Bimmercode which was easy and fun. However, my steering wheel is now a little off center although the car tracks perfectly straight. Is there some parameter I could have thrown off? Steering angle sensor calibration?
I've tried disconnecting the battery and the turning the wheel through its full range but this did not help. Any thoughts? |

Doubtful there's any way you can affect the steering calibration with something like Bimmercode or Carly for BMW, as there is still a mechanical connection between your steering wheel and the rack-and-pinion. The electric assist wouldn't interfere with that.

If you have access to ISTA+, you can reset the power steering to center the wheel. Your dealership can also perform this procedure for you, but if they do an I-level update for some reason to try and fix the issue, it'll undo your coding.
This normally happens anyway after coding/programming the EPS ECU in ISTA+. The BMW tools tell you to keep the wheel centered before doing any coding/programming, probably for this reason. |
